    I always recommend a 30 day quarantine to prevent any illnesses coming in with new pets. It's good to observe them, their health, eating habits, and feces for awhile before introducing them into the vivarium and with your frog. You'd be surprised at what they can bring in.

    After rescuing several frogs, I'd like to recommend also getting a fecal test done on both your frog and any new frog(s). That way if they have any parasites you won't be contaminating each other or your vivarium. Most parasites can be treated with Panacur, prescribed by a vet.
